Previous Roth IRA conversions: Withdraw amounts converted from an IRA or qualified plan (not including earnings) tax and penalty free after 5 years, regardless of age. A 10% penalty will only apply if the withdrawal occurs before 5 years have elapsed since the conversion, and … Rollover IRA | Roll Over Your 401(k) and IRAs | E*TRADE Instructions should be attached to the check if it is to be split between a Rollover IRA and a Roth IRA. Instruct the plan administrator to mail the check to: E*TRADE Securities LLC. PO Box 484. Jersey City, NJ 07303-0484. Unnecessary IRA fees. E*Trade has some unusual $25 IRA charges that other brokers don’t have. Some investments aren’t available. Robo-advisory services aren’t free. Some brokers are offering their robo services at 0.00% of assets under management. Lacks a few technologies that other brokerage firms do have.
